So after playing the game for a good while, and noticing that the nebula and asteroid field backgrounds were animated, I had an idea that I feel would help immersion.

Basically, when you are in combat with the enemy ships the attacks tend to come from many different locations, yet the backgrounds for the most part remain static.

The idea is to, like with the nebula and asteroid fields, have the backgrounds move around in certain patterns, as well as having larger portions being just starscapes. That way, it would feel like the ships are actually moving around and trying to evade as opposed to sitting still while lasers and beams come out of nowhere.

I was honestly surprised this wasn't done. It's not a hard thing to do, just have a background that is flush around the edges and have it scroll randomly, the speed of the scroll determined by engine power and the angle determined by the pilot's evasive maneuvers.

Y'know, enemy ship releases a huge barrage of missiles and shit, pilot goes crazy all over the place trying to dodge...
